On today's show, we discuss the downfall of Tiger Woods, where he went off track, and how easy it is to fix. Next, why men should be wiping their penis', and we bring back Birthdays! which leads us to a serious discussion of the environment, and then the case of the woman who went to the doctor because of back pain, and was told she needed to be put down.
